tools/xenstore: add control command for setting and showing quota

Add a xenstore-control command "quota" to:
- show current quota settings
- change quota settings
- show current quota related values of a domain

Note that in the case the new quota is lower than existing one,
Xenstored may continue to handle requests from a domain exceeding the
new limit (depends on which one has been broken) and the amount of
resource used will not change. However the domain will not be able to
create more resource (associated to the quota) until it is back to below
the limit.

This is part of XSA-326.

@@ -410,6 +410,17 @@ CONTROL                    <command>|[<parameters>|]
        print|<string>
                print <string> to syslog (xenstore runs as daemon) or
                to console (xenstore runs as stubdom)
+       quota|[set <name> <val>|<domid>]
+               without parameters: print the current quota settings
+               with "set <name> <val>": set the quota <name> to new value
+               <val> (The admin should make sure all the domain usage is
+               below the quota. If it is not, then Xenstored may continue to
+               handle requests from the domain as long as the resource
+               violating the new quota setting isn't increased further)
+               with "<domid>": print quota related accounting data for
+               the domain <domid>
+       quota-soft|[set <name> <val>]
+               like the "quota" command, but for soft-quota.
        help                    <supported-commands>
                return list of supported commands for CONTROL

+struct quota {
+       const char *name;
+       int *quota;
+       const char *descr;
+};
+
+static const struct quota hard_quotas[] = {
+       { "nodes", &quota_nb_entry_per_domain, "Nodes per domain" },
+       { "watches", &quota_nb_watch_per_domain, "Watches per domain" },
+       { "transactions", &quota_max_transaction, "Transactions per domain" },
+       { "outstanding", &quota_req_outstanding,
+               "Outstanding requests per domain" },
+       { "transaction-nodes", &quota_trans_nodes,
+               "Max. number of accessed nodes per transaction" },
+       { "memory", &quota_memory_per_domain_hard,
+               "Total Xenstore memory per domain (error level)" },
+       { "node-size", &quota_max_entry_size, "Max. size of a node" },
+       { "path-max", &quota_max_path_len, "Max. length of a node path" },
+       { "permissions", &quota_nb_perms_per_node,
+               "Max. number of permissions per node" },
+       { NULL, NULL, NULL }
+};
+
+static const struct quota soft_quotas[] = {
+       { "memory", &quota_memory_per_domain_soft,
+               "Total Xenstore memory per domain (warning level)" },
+       { NULL, NULL, NULL }
+};
